Key Features and Specifications
When selecting a metal exhaust machine, several key features and specifications must be considered to ensure optimal performance and reliability. The following section Artikels the essential factors to consider when choosing a metal exhaust machine.
Essential Features and Specifications
Key features and specifications to consider when selecting a metal exhaust machine include airflow rate, pressure, noise level, and safety features. Each of these specifications plays a vital role in ensuring the effective operation and longevity of the machine.
- Airflow Rate: The airflow rate of the exhaust machine determines its ability to remove pollutants and gases from the atmosphere. A higher airflow rate generally indicates greater efficiency and capacity to handle high gas volumes.
- Pressure: The pressure of an exhaust machine refers to its ability to achieve the desired gas velocities for efficient emission control. Sufficient pressure ensures effective emission reduction and compliance with regulatory standards.
- Noise Level: The noise level of an exhaust machine is critical for maintaining a safe working environment. Excessive noise can lead to hearing damage and affect worker productivity. Low-noise exhaust machines are essential for industries with high noise regulations or those with noise-sensitive equipment.

Installation and Maintenance

Installation of a metal exhaust machine is a critical step that requires careful planning and execution to ensure optimal performance and longevity. A well-executed installation process not only helps to minimize the risk of damage to the machine but also ensures that the machine operates safely and efficiently.
Typical Installation Procedures
The typical installation procedures for metal exhaust machines usually involve the following steps:
- Preparing the site: Clear the area around the installation site, ensure the floor is level, and ensure there are no obstructions or overhead obstacles that could interfere with the installation process.
- Unloading and inspecting the machine: Carefully unload the machine from its shipping container, and inspect it for any damage or defects.
- Locating the machine: Install the machine in a well-ventilated area, away from any flammable materials or sources of ignition.
- Connecting the exhaust pipe: Connect the exhaust pipe to the machine, ensuring a secure and airtight connection.
- Installing the ventilation system: Install the ventilation system, including fans, ducts, and exhaust vents, to ensure proper airflow and to avoid the buildup of fumes.
- Testing the machine: Test the machine to ensure it is operating safely and efficiently, and that there are no leaks or other problems.
